“…Based on the work by Doupé et al [17], Borcherding. et al [18] present a generic framework for state machine inference in black box testing of web applications.Gascon et al [19] train a Markov Chain representing the states of a network protocol and use this knowledge to guide the fuzzing process.McMahon Stone et al [20] automatically learn a protocol state machine in a gray box setting.However, these approaches learn an explicit model of the SUT, which is then used to explicitly guide the fuzzing process. In contrast, we aim to learn an implicit representation of the SUT's behavior.…”
